Output 5872c09bb12b48333dbc805b7d660ec52819069392b7ae2e869627546af0f999:6

value
955881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 526c593e09bdd1119c9e57f7b722c227ee859e9d OP_EQUAL
address
39Cq8U2Qz1ECaeLuX41jHsXpL7wutY5Mfy
transaction
5872c09bb12b48333dbc805b7d660ec52819069392b7ae2e869627546af0f999
spent
true